5: Raguna Feels Asleep

On the morning of his first full weekend in Trampoli, Raguna collapses shortly after exiting his house. Meanwhile, his heath and stamina meters refuse to budge.

Luckily, Lara arrives on the scene (while the game plays DANGEROUSLY FITTING MUSIC!) just in time to check up on him after he passes out. She takes him to the infirmary next to the church to recuperate. Strangely, all of this happens during Plot Time, which means it's still 6 AM when Raguna gets out of bed.

He holds out his turnip to give to Anette for mail, but she never stops by his house. Rather than waste any further time waiting for her, he tends to his garden, harvesting more turnips and saving one for Mist for later.

The clock tower is open today (and, once again, time doesn't flow while Raguna is inside). The interior looks like something befitting of the final dungeon of a role-playing game. No one is downstairs, so Raguna takes a break from inspecting the random bookshelves and blueprints and goes up to the second floor, where he finds an old man who calls himself Kanno. He says he's doing research on Runic magic, and is happy to answer Raguna's questions about Runes, Spirits and Runeys.

Even though there's now someone occupying the clock tower, the clock outside is still stuck at 1:50. It seems handiwork is not one of our new tenant's priorities at the moment. Raguna climbs to the top of the tower to enjoy the view for a bit, but then goes back to the surface. Lute is supposed to arrive at the town square today. Dungeon exploration will have to wait for another time.

Before heading to the village, Raguna stops at the church, expecting to see Stella, but finds Mist instead. She says that the "someone" who has been calling out to her appears in her dreams, and that she'll ask that person to appear in Raguna's dreams, too. He drops off his turnip, and then heads toward the town square.

Lute is standing a few feet away from the singing stone, eager to sell furniture and other facilities to him. The furniture is a bit pricey for Raguna at the moment, but he finds that he is able to afford a handy kitchen (just 800 G) and forge (2000 G). For good measure, he picks up a pot to add to his kitchen, even though he doesn't have any way to cook anything with it yet. Everyone else appears to have taken the day off, leaving Lute with a monopoly on profits for the day.

Raguna visits Erik at his farm. He also appears to be resting for the holiday, but is impressed by Raguna's farm work, and gives him a sickle in recognition. Kross, being the emo kid that he is, is taking advantage of the weekend by avoiding sunlight as much as possible.

After doing some more yard work, he decides to test out his new kitchen by making some pickled turnips. Working at the kitchen has made him a bit hungry, so he eats one of them. He also gets to work on improving his hammer and axe, but doing so has tired him out. Upgrading his hammer is supposedly beyond his level of expertise  *

, but he is able to do it in one go. Luckily, Melody is here to help. While taking a bath, Raguna overhears a steamy conversation in the girls' bath between Rita and Eunice, and promptly collapses again. He comes out of the bath room light-headed, but doesn't mention that he overheard then talking about their, erm...measurements. A taste of his pickled turnips soon makes Rita forget all about it, though.

Back on the ranch, Raguna's new hammer works like a dream. He can't resist the temptation to hit the medium-sized rocks with a jumping attack to break them, instead of using two standard hits. It takes several more such swings with his axe to break apart the tree stumps, and Raguna nearly collapses trying to break two of them. He takes his payment from Rosetta, and then falls asleep a few hours earlier than normal. This doesn't go well for him, either, because not only is he almost fully exhausted, he's now hearing voices in his sleep!

"Help... Please help me... A great power flows into me from somewhere. I don't want this power... Help... Please help..."
